ABOUT US
At NEPEAN™ we are proud to be Australia’s leading privately owned engineering, mining services and industrial manufacturing organisation. We have unique capabilities to deliver high value, innovative and sustainable solutions for the world’s leading mining, construction, and transport companies. Over the last 40 years, hard work, technical credibility, and a willingness to tackle very difficult projects have earned NEPEAN an enviable reputation. Today our organisation employs over 1400 people across six continents and distributes products to more than 65 countries.
Nepean Power specialises in high quality electrical industrial equipment. Our products can be found throughout the Australian and international mining, construction, and industrial sectors.
Responsibilities:
The Site Electrician is accountable to the Division Manager – Site Services for the delivery of all field electrical fit outs and associated equipment, small and large project overhauls, service work as well as providing ongoing service to external and internal customers for Nepean Power projects. This position is a full-time opportunity and will be based across the South Coast/Wollongong region.
This role will also require you to:
- Manage day to day supervision of the site services team based in the South Coast Region.
- Assist in the delivery of all Site electrical fit outs and associated equipment, small and large projects and service work.
- Interpret Electrical schematics and scopes of work.
- Provide ongoing service and support for existing clientele (internal and external) whilst working toward 100% productivity.
- Investigate customer complaints, identify issues and recommend remedial measures.
- Fault finding and function testing of electrical equipment.
